throw the p75 map on the p05 ecu, and the p05 will act like the p75, so long as it has all the same features. i know the p06 dx ecu works... but i've never heard of the p05 being used. there might be something weird on the cx ecu.. i can't confirm that though.
 
the difference is the O2 sensor, the LS has a 4 or a 2 wire, and the CX has a single wire. so if i change that, it works just fine.
 
forgot about the o2 heater... yup- that should do it. i can't think of anything else that the cx has differently than the dx...
